Green Bean Salad
-
1 lb fresh green beans
-
2 T. olive oil
-
1 garlic clove
-
2 T. minced fresh parsley
-
2 T. lemon juice
-
1 teas. kosher or sea salt
-
1/2 teas. freshly grated lemon zest
-
1/2 teas. freshly ground black pepper
Cook green beans, combine the remaining ingredients, mix & serve!
